Boker Plus Jim Wagner RBB Tanto, Black, Part Serrated


This excellent Jim Wagner design is similar to the Kalashnikov knives by Boker. This particular Boker Plus has a nice recurve AUS 8 steel blade with a wicked recurve shape. It also has black aluminum handles that are molded to a nice grip for your hand. This also comes with a glass breaker and a pivot screw tool for easy adjustments. This is a particularly nice knife. Handle Designed for Defense
Black coated aluminum handles have 4 textured finger grooves which keep the knife in place in your hand, even under intense combat. On the back of the handle, are grooves that are milled through the entire back of the handle to help prevent slippage.

Customizable End of the Knife
Choose between one of two handle ends. Attach either a false writing pen end, which looks like an ordinary click pen when placed in the pocket, or the glass breaker for uniformed professionals. The clip can also be removed depending on the users preference. Changing the knife is simple with the included easy-to-use tool that is included.
